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
259906 926409226 008915 16461471 21028012152
549 665476 076861
549 665476 076861
57 52 800403632 29
All about undefined
Interested in learning more?
549 665476 076861
57 52 800403632 29
See more
88606454369 910937546
4306 0301773 57819581
See more
5982072355 4830089824
065552 09301488 02 584922019
See more